Somewhere By Nico Edinburgh will open on June 10 with a menu inspired by the 1939 movie, The Wizard of Oz. Named Land of Oz, it is the first in a series of theatrical food and cocktail experiences and takes its lead from the movie’s characters ranging from Cowardly Lion, Scarecrow, Tin Man, and Wicked Witch of the West. The new cocktails on offer include Yellow Brick Road – El Jimador Reposado Tequila; Cowardly Lion – Woodford Reserve Bourbon, Project 173 Black Cherry Rum, Red Vermouth di Torino and Deadly Poppy – Axia Mastiha Spirit, Red Berries Cordial, Ginder, Poppy Seeds.
